The Benefits Of Using Virgin PTFE In Industrial Applications

Virgin PTFE, also known as polytetrafluoroethylene, is a versatile material that is commonly used in various industrial applications This thermoplastic polymer is known for its unique properties that make it highly desirable for a wide range of uses In this article, we will explore the benefits of using virgin PTFE in industrial settings.

One of the key advantages of virgin PTFE is its excellent chemical resistance This material is highly resistant to most chemicals, including acids, bases, and solvents This makes it ideal for use in applications where exposure to harsh chemicals is a concern Virgin PTFE can withstand a wide range of chemical environments without degrading, making it a reliable choice for industries such as chemical processing, pharmaceuticals, and food production.

In addition to its chemical resistance, virgin PTFE also has a high temperature resistance This material can withstand temperatures up to 500 degrees Fahrenheit, making it suitable for use in high-temperature applications Its ability to maintain its properties at elevated temperatures makes it a popular choice for applications such as gaskets, seals, and insulators.

Another advantage of virgin PTFE is its low friction coefficient This material has a very low coefficient of friction, which means that it has excellent slip properties This makes it an ideal material for use in applications where low friction is essential, such as in bearings, seals, and sliding surfaces The low friction coefficient of virgin PTFE helps to reduce wear and tear on equipment, leading to increased longevity and reduced maintenance costs.

Virgin PTFE is also non-reactive, which means that it does not react with other materials This makes it a safe and inert material to use in applications where contamination is a concern Virgin PTFE is FDA approved for food contact, making it suitable for use in food processing and packaging applications virgin ptfe. Its non-reactive nature also makes it a popular choice for applications where purity is essential, such as in the pharmaceutical and semiconductor industries.

Furthermore, virgin PTFE is easy to clean and sterilize, making it a hygienic choice for use in applications where cleanliness is a priority Its smooth surface resists the buildup of contaminants, making it easy to maintain and ensuring that products remain uncontaminated Virgin PTFE can be easily cleaned with standard cleaning agents and can withstand repeated sterilization, making it an ideal choice for applications where cleanliness is crucial.

One of the main advantages of virgin PTFE is its versatility This material can be easily formed into a variety of shapes and sizes, making it suitable for a wide range of applications Virgin PTFE can be molded, extruded, or machined to meet the specific requirements of each application Its versatility makes it a popular choice for industries such as automotive, aerospace, and medical, where complex shapes and tight tolerances are often required.
